pedestrian bridge
US /pəˈdɛstriən brɪdʒ/
UK /pɪˈdɛstriən brɪdʒ/
Noun
a bridge designed for pedestrians to cross over a road, railway, or river
Example:
•
The city built a new pedestrian bridge to connect the park with the shopping district.
•
Using the pedestrian bridge is safer than crossing the busy road at ground level.
